On June 9, 2016, I bought 4 new Simo tires from Merchants Tires.  As soon as I left the location, I noticed a bumping or vibration on the tires.  I took the car back about a week later and they told me there was too much air in tire -50PSI!!!  They said I did it!!! I have arthritis in my hands and couldn't possibly do it and why would I put air in brand new tires??  So, I left the store and ,sure enough, I still had the vibration.  I went back a couple of weeks later and  the mechanic said they weren't balanced.   NO explanation! He also drove the car and felt the vibration.  His name was Marco or Mario.  The manager I am dealing with thus far is Mark Vaughn.  So, I left the location again and still had the vibration in my tires.   I went back a couple of weeks later and was very upset.  Mark drove the car and felt the vibration and began to take me seriously.  He did some research and talked to division manager about replacing the tires.  They thought possibly it could be a recall problem from toyota of transmission module of some kind, so I agreed to take the car to Charles Barker Toyota to see if this had been fixed.  They said the  recall had been taken car of by Charles Barker's toyota.  So, I went back to Merchants and there was a new manager.  Since that time, I have gotten nowhere!  I called their customer support ane talked with Laura who says if I can get proof of a problem from a dealer who is properly certified, they will do something.  I responded that Merchants was supposed to be certified and their manger and mechanic recognized the vibration!  Laura insisted again that another certified company had to verify.  Before that, she sent me to another of their locations and the service manger said that Charles Barker Toyota probably didn't do the recall at all but said they did!  He said mechanics do that all the time. He drove my car and felt no vibration.  To this, I still have the vibration and bumping in my tires.
